It was pretty easy-- you just cut out the backbone and then push it flat til you hear a crack, then 45-60 min at 450-500 deg F on a baking sheet pan with a rack on it (legs facing the back). Video and details at Serious Eats website. It apparently helps it cook faster and more evenly than keeping it whole. Plus it's easy to break down at the end. Turned out delicious!
